Joe ready to take his chance alongside George

ONE downside of going to America is that I won’t be able to see George and Joe play for Leicester as often as I would like.
They are very close and are both students of the game and I think they will inspire one another to keep getting better as players.
It’ll be the first time they have played for the same team since George had a short loan spell at Leeds Carnegie.
George played 12 and Joe was at 10 back then. I’ve never seen Joe angrier than when George was caught by a high shot. He was straight in there to protect his little brother and a little brawl ensued.
